One of the store windows in Ranelagh Street that speaks for itself. The iconic Lewis's Department Store closed for business on 29th May 2010, the day this photo was taken.
Lewis's Liverpool

David Lewis opened his first store in Liverpool in 1856. Other stores were opened around the country but finally the last store to trade under this name was the one in Liverpool. Lewis's department store closed its doors for the last time on 29th May 2010. It is reported that the building will undergo a 35 million pound refurbishment.
